The Bus Stop Kids

In 2005, four teens were best friends as children when they met at their bus stop by the water tower, but grew apart throughout high school. Their worlds start to collide when serial killer, Ryan Sears, is released from prison and starts going to college the next town away. Billy, the Good Kid, is indifferent about getting involved in with what's going on, even though he's planning on going to the same college next year. Taya, The Sweetheart, is out to prove Ryan is guilty and is behind all the mysterious deaths that started up after his release. Nick, The Cool Cat, is angry to learn that Ryan is dating his younger sister and corrupting her more every day. And Carter, The Bad Boy, has his own reasons for getting close to Ryan, while trying to keep his recovery affloat.



While dealing with every day teen issues, such as sex, violence, substance abuse, social cliques, peer pressure and... con-art? They slowly start to find that they only thing they needed to survive their senior year is each other.
